Old King Lear had three daughters, A, B, C, who never got along. Nonetheless he deeded 1,000 acres of land to them. The Deed expressly stated "...to A, B and C in fee simple absolute as joint tenants with right of survivorship."  Because his daughters proved to be less than kind to King Lear in his old age, he ranted and raved that he wanted his land back. At one point C told the King she would give the land back but she never executed a deed. The years passed and B died before the king. C consulted a common law expert in freehold estates and concurrent ownership to find out who owned the land.  What did the expert tell her about who owned the land?

 

options:

1)   A and C as joint tenants

2)   A, B heirs, and C as joint tenants

3)   A and King Lear

4)   King Lear only
